DEPARTMENT OF DEFENSE

Office of the Secretary


Defense Science Board Task Force on Nuclear Deterrence

ACTION: Notice of Advisory committee meetings.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: The Defense Science Board Task Force on Nuclear Deterrence 
will meet in closed session on January 26, 1998 at Lawrence Livermore 
National Laboratory, Livermore, California; and on February 17, 1998 at 
the Institute for Defense Analyses, Alexandria, Virginia.
    The mission of the Defense Science Board is to advise the Secretary 
of Defense through the Under Secretary of Defense for Acquisition and 
Technology on scientific and technical matters as they affect the 
perceived needs of the Department of Defense. At these meetings the 
Task Force will address the U.S. ability to deter and prevent the 
effective use of weapons of mass destruction against U.S. territory, 
forces, and allies.
    In accordance with Section 10(d) of the Federal Advisory Committee 
Act, Pub. L. No. 92-463, as amended (5 U.S.C. App. II, (1994)), it has 
been determined that these DSB Task Force meetings concern matters 
listed in 5 U.S.C. 552b(c)(1) (1994), and that accordingly these 
meetings will be closed to the public.
